Ziziphi iimagnethi eziZigxina ze-NdFeB?

Inkcazelo kunye noKwakha

Iimagnethi zeNdFeB, ekwabizwa ngokuba yimagnethi ye-neodymium, luhlobo lwemagnethi yomhlaba enqabileyo eyenziwe yi-alloy ye-neodymium, intsimbi kunye ne-boron. Olu qulunqo lubanika iipropathi ezikhethekileyo zemagneti, zibenza babe lolona hlobo lunamandla lweemagnethi ezisisigxina ezikhoyo namhlanje. Amandla abo aphezulu wemagnethi, ubungakanani obubambeneyo, kunye nokusebenza kakuhle kweendleko kubenza balungele usetyenziso olwahlukeneyo. Ezi magnethi zibonisa imveliso yamandla aphezulu kunye nokuxhathisa amandla e-demagnetization, abalulekileyo ekugcineni ukusebenza kwindawo enyanzelisayo. Uyilo, ukuveliswa kunye nokuthengiswa kwezixhobo zemagnethi ezisisigxina ze-NdFeB zijolise ekuphuculeni ezi propati ukuhlangabezana neemfuno ezithile zemizi-mveliso.

Usetyenziso oluphambili

Ushishino lweemoto

Kwicandelo leemoto,Iimagnethi zeNdFeBidlala indima ebaluleke kakhulu ekuphuculeni ukusebenza kwesithuthi kunye nokusebenza kakuhle. Ziyabandakanyeka ekusebenzeni kwezithuthi zombane, apho zisetyenziselwa iimoto eziphezulu kunye neejeneretha. Ezi magnethi zinegalelo kuphuhliso lweemotor zombane ezisebenza ngokufanelekileyo nezixineneyo, eziyimfuneko ekunciphiseni ubunzima bezithuthi kunye nokuphucula ukusebenza kakuhle kwamandla. Uyilo, ukuveliswa kunye nokuthengiswa kwezixhobo zemagnethi ezisisigxina ze-NdFeB kweli shishini zijolise ekufezekiseni iimfuno ezingqongqo zokuqina kunye nokusebenza phantsi kweemeko ezahlukeneyo zobushushu.

I-Electronics kunye neTeknoloji

Amashishini ombane kunye neteknoloji athembele kakhuluIimagnethi zeNdFeBngenxa yamandla abo aphezulu kazibuthe kunye nokuzinza. Ezi magnethi zifumaneka kuluhlu olubanzi lwezixhobo zombane, kubandakanywa ii-hard drives, iiselfowuni, ii-headphones, kunye nezixhobo ezisebenza ngebhetri. Ubungakanani bazo obubambeneyo kunye namandla aphezulu emagnethi abenza bafanelekele izinto ze-elektroniki ezincinci, baphucula ukusebenza kwesixhobo ngaphandle kokunyuswa kobungakanani. Uyilo, ukuveliswa kunye nokuthengiswa kwezixhobo zemagnethi ezisisigxina ze-NdFeB kweli candelo zijolise ekuxhaseni indlela eqhubekayo yokwenza i-miniaturization yesixhobo kunye nokusebenza okwandisiweyo.

Umoya ovuselelekayo

Kwindawo yamandla ahlaziyekayo,Iimagnethi zeNdFeBziyimfuneko. Zisetyenziswa kwiiinjini zomoya kunye nezinye iinkqubo zamandla ahlaziyekayo ukuguqula amandla oomatshini abe ngamandla ombane ngokufanelekileyo. Ukunyanzeliswa okuphezulu kunye nokuchasana ne-demagnetization yala mamagnethi kuqinisekisa ukusebenza okuthembekileyo kwiimeko ezinzima zokusingqongileyo. Njengoko imfuno yezisombululo zamandla azinzileyo ikhula, uyilo, ukuveliswa kunye nokuthengiswa kwezixhobo zemagnethi ezisisigxina ze-NdFeB zigxile kakhulu ekuxhaseni uphuhliso lobuchwepheshe bombane obunokuvuselelwa obusebenzayo kunye nokuqina.

Imingeni kunye namaThuba

Izithintelo zekhonkco lonikezelo

Izithintelo zekhonkco lonikezelo zibeka umngeni omkhulu kwimakethi yemagnethi ye-NdFeB. Ukuthembela kwizinto ezinqabileyo zomhlaba, ezifana neodymium, kunokukhokelela ekuphazamiseni ukubonelela kunye nokunyuka kwamaxabiso. Abavelisi kufuneka bajonge le mingeni ukuze baqinisekise unikezelo oluzinzileyo lwemathiriyeli ekrwada. Ukuqulunqa eminye imithombo kunye nobuchule bokurisayikilisha kunganceda ukunciphisa le ngozi kwaye kuzinzise imarike.

Amathuba okuRecycling noZinzo

Ukurisayikilisha kunye nozinzo kuzisa amathuba athembisayo kwimarike yemagnethi ye-NdFeB. Njengoko inkxalabo yokusingqongileyo ikhula, ishishini liya ligxininisa ngakumbi kwimisebenzi ezinzileyo. Ukurisayikilisha iimagnethi ze-NdFeB kunokunciphisa imfuno yemathiriyeli ekrwada kunye nokunciphisa impembelelo yokusingqongileyo. Ukongeza, iindlela zemveliso ezizinzileyo zinokunyusa isidima sentengiso kwaye zibe nomtsalane kubathengi abakhathalela indalo. Ngokwamkela la mathuba, imakethi yemagnethi ye-NdFeB inokufezekisa ukukhula kwexesha elide kunye nempumelelo.

Uhlalutyo oluneenkcukacha lweMarike

Ubungakanani beMarike kunye noQhekelelo lokuKhula

Imakethi yemagnethi yeNdFeB ibonise ukukhula okumangalisayo kwiminyaka yakutshanje. Ngo-2023, imakethi ifikelele kuqikelelo lwe-17.73 yeebhiliyoni zeedola. Uqikelelo lubonisa ukuba luya kukhula luye kwi-USD 24.0 yezigidigidi ngo-2032, kunye nezinga lokukhula lonyaka elihlanganisiweyo (CAGR) ye-3.42% ukusuka kwi-2024 ukuya ku-2032. Le ndlela yokukhula igxininisa imfuno ekhulayo yeemagnethi ze-NdFeB, eziqhutywa ngokuyinhloko zizicelo zabo kwizithuthi zombane kunye namacandelo anamandla ahlaziyekayo. Ukwandiswa kwemarike kubonisa imfuneko ekhulayo yeemagnethi ezisebenza kakhulu kwizicelo ezahlukeneyo zemizi-mveliso.

Ukwahlulwa ngokohlobo kunye neSicelo

Ulwahlulo oluSekwe kuHlobo

Iimagnethi ze-NdFeB zinokuhlelwa ngokusekwe kubume bazo kunye neempawu zemagnethi. Imakethi ibandakanya iimagnethi ze-NdFeB ezidityanisiweyo kunye nezibotshelelweyo, nganye ibonelela ngeemfuno ezahlukeneyo zeshishini. Imagnethi ye-Sintered NdFeB ilawula imarike ngenxa yamandla abo aphezulu wemagnethi kunye nokuzinza kwe-thermal. Ezi magnethi zifumana ukusetyenziswa okubanzi kwizicelo ezisebenza kakhulu, ezinje ngeenjini zombane kunye neejenereyitha. Iimagnethi ze-Bonded NdFeB, ngelixa zingenamandla kangako, zibonelela ngokuguquguquka kuyilo kwaye zisetyenziswa kwizicelo ezifuna iimilo ezintsonkothileyo kunye nobukhulu.

Ulwahlulo oluSekwe kwisicelo

Ulwahlulo olusekwe kwisicelo semakethi yemagnethi ye-NdFeB ityhila ukusetyenziswa kwayo okwahlukeneyo kumashishini. Icandelo leemoto lihlala lingumthengi obalulekileyo, lisebenzisa ezi magnethi kwiimoto zemoto zombane kunye neenkqubo zokuvuselela iziqhoboshi. Kwezobuchwephesha, iimagnethi zeNdFeB ziphucula ukusebenza kwezixhobo ezifana neehard drives kunye nezithethi. Icandelo lamandla ahlaziyekayo likwathembele kakhulu kwezi magnethi ukuze kuguqulwe amandla asebenzayo kwiiinjini zomoya kunye nezinye iinkqubo. Olu lwahlulo lugxininisa ukuguquguquka kunye nendima ebalulekileyo yemagnethi ye-NdFeB kubuchwephesha bale mihla.

Ukhuphiswano Lomhlaba

Iinkampani ezinkulu kunye neendima zazo

I-Hitachi Metals, Ltd.

I-Hitachi Metals, Ltd. ime njengenkokeli ebalaseleyo kwishishini lemagnethi le-NdFeB. Inkampani ibonelela ngoluhlu olwahlukeneyo lweemagnethi ze-NdFeB, kubandakanya ne-sintered, idityanisiwe, kunye neentlobo eziyinaliti. Eyaziwayo ngeemveliso zayo eziphezulu, i-Hitachi Metals igxininisa uphando kunye nophuhliso. Inkampani iye yazisa iimagnethi ezintsha, ezifana neNanoperm series, eziqhayisa ngamandla amakhulu kunye nokunyanzeliswa okuphantsi. I-Hitachi Metals isebenza njengomthengisi ophambili kwishishini leemoto, kunye neemveliso zayo zikwafumana izicelo kubathengi be-elektroniki, oomatshini boshishino, kunye nezixhobo zonyango.

Shin-Etsu Chemical Co., Ltd.

I-Shin-Etsu Chemical Co., Ltd. idlala indima ebalulekileyo kwimarike yemagnethi ye-NdFeB. Njengomdlali ophambili, inkampani igxile ekuveliseni iimagnethi ezisebenza ngokuphezulu ezihlangabezana neemfuno ezahlukeneyo zamashishini. Ukuzibophelela kweShin-Etsu Chemical kumgangatho kunye nokusungula izinto ezintsha kuyibeke kwindawo yomboneleli ophambili kumacandelo afana namandla ahlaziyekayo, iimoto, kunye nombane. Indlela yobuchule yenkampani ekuphuhliseni imveliso kunye nokwandiswa kweemarike igxininisa impembelelo yayo kukhuphiswano lomhlaba.
